Ícone do site Kanna Coin

Modelos de Validação em Redes Blockchain: Como Eles Proporcionam Confiança

A blockchain tornou-se sinônimo de segurança, transparência e descentralização, e uma das principais razões para isso é o uso de diferentes modelos de validação. Esses modelos, também conhecidos como mecanismos de consenso, permitem que uma rede descentralizada funcione de maneira confiável, sem a necessidade de uma autoridade central. 

Cada modelo possui características próprias e impacta diretamente a segurança e a eficiência da rede. Neste artigo, vamos explorar os principais modelos de validação em blockchain, incluindo Proof of Work (PoW), Proof of Stake (PoS), Delegated Proof of Stake (DPoS) e Proof of Authority (PoA), além de outras alternativas inovadoras. Entenda como esses mecanismos fortalecem a confiança nas redes blockchain e contribuem para sua crescente adoção.

Por Que a Blockchain É Mais Confiável que uma Rede Centralizada

Redes centralizadas, como bancos e sistemas de pagamentos tradicionais, estão organizadas em torno de uma autoridade central, que controla e verifica todas as transações. Embora esse modelo ofereça certas vantagens, ele também apresenta riscos significativos. Em uma rede centralizada, todos os dados e operações dependem de uma única entidade, o que cria um ponto central de falha. Se essa entidade for comprometida, o sistema inteiro é vulnerável a ataques, corrupção de dados e até mesmo à manipulação intencional.

Em uma rede blockchain, a descentralização permite que a confiança seja distribuída entre diversos participantes da rede, os chamados nós. Em vez de uma única entidade autorizar e registrar transações, cada nó da rede possui uma cópia do histórico de transações, o que torna impossível para qualquer participante modificar os registros sem o consenso dos demais. Essa abordagem descentralizada cria um sistema onde a verificação de transações não depende da confiança em uma única entidade, mas na integridade do processo de consenso e nos incentivos econômicos que motivam os participantes a agirem de forma honesta.

A blockchain combina descentralização com transparência, permitindo que qualquer pessoa possa verificar as transações registradas. Essa estrutura reduz drasticamente a possibilidade de fraude e manipulação, pois para alterar dados registrados na blockchain, seria necessário obter o controle da maioria dos nós da rede — algo que exige um nível de recursos e coordenação extremamente elevado.

Modelos de Validação em Blockchain: Um Panorama Geral

Os modelos de validação, ou mecanismos de consenso, são o coração das redes blockchain. Esses modelos determinam como as transações são verificadas, como os blocos são adicionados à blockchain e como os participantes da rede são incentivados a agir de forma honesta. Existem diferentes tipos de modelos de validação, e cada um resolve os problemas de consenso e segurança de maneira única.

Os modelos de validação mais conhecidos são o Proof of Work (PoW) e o Proof of Stake (PoS), mas existem várias outras alternativas que buscam otimizar o uso de recursos, aumentar a velocidade das transações ou resolver problemas específicos. Vamos explorar os principais modelos e entender como cada um deles contribui para a confiança em redes blockchain.

Proof of Work (PoW)

O Proof of Work (PoW) foi o primeiro modelo de validação utilizado em blockchain e é o mecanismo por trás do Bitcoin, a primeira e mais famosa criptomoeda. No modelo PoW, os mineradores competem para resolver problemas matemáticos complexos, e o primeiro a resolver o problema ganha o direito de adicionar um novo bloco de transações à blockchain. Esse processo é conhecido como mineração.

Como o Proof of Work (PoW) Garante Confiança

O PoW cria confiança na rede blockchain porque exige que os mineradores invistam recursos reais, como tempo e poder computacional, para validar as transações. Esse investimento torna os mineradores menos propensos a agir de forma desonesta, pois um comportamento malicioso resultaria em perda de recursos. Além disso, a competição entre os mineradores significa que é muito difícil para qualquer entidade controlar a rede, uma vez que seria necessário mais de 50% do poder computacional total para manipular a blockchain, o que é economicamente inviável na maioria dos casos.

Outro aspecto importante do PoW é que ele torna a blockchain altamente segura contra ataques. Para um atacante comprometer a integridade da rede, seria necessário adquirir e manter um volume massivo de poder computacional, o que, além de ser economicamente inviável, exigiria um consumo de energia absurdo. Esse aspecto do PoW é conhecido como “segurança de custo”, pois as medidas tomadas pelos mineradores para ganhar a competição de validação tornam o custo de atacar a rede extremamente alto.

Vantagens e Desvantagens do PoW

A principal vantagem do PoW é sua segurança robusta, que é reforçada pela descentralização e pela necessidade de recursos para validar as transações. No entanto, o PoW tem uma desvantagem significativa: o alto consumo de energia. A mineração requer grandes quantidades de eletricidade, o que tem levado a preocupações ambientais. Além disso, como o PoW exige equipamentos especializados, ele pode resultar em uma centralização indireta, com grandes mineradoras controlando a maior parte do poder de processamento.

Proof of Stake (PoS)

O Proof of Stake (PoS) foi desenvolvido como uma alternativa ao PoW, buscando solucionar o problema do consumo excessivo de energia. Em vez de competir para resolver problemas matemáticos, os validadores do PoS são escolhidos com base na quantidade de tokens que possuem e estão dispostos a “travar” (ou seja, bloquear) como garantia, um processo conhecido como “staking”. Quanto mais tokens um validador possuir e travar, maiores suas chances de ser selecionado para validar transações e adicionar blocos à blockchain.

Como o Proof of Stake (PoS) Mantém a Confiança

No PoS, os validadores têm um incentivo financeiro para agir de forma honesta, já que se comportamentos maliciosos forem detectados, eles podem perder os tokens travados. Esse mecanismo de staking alinha os interesses dos validadores com os da rede, promovendo a segurança e a integridade do sistema sem a necessidade de grandes investimentos em poder computacional.

Dessa forma, o PoS não apenas reduz o impacto ambiental da blockchain, mas também é mais acessível para participantes menores, pois não exige equipamentos caros ou acesso a eletricidade barata para competir com mineradores maiores.

Benefícios e Limitações do PoS

O PoS é mais eficiente em termos energéticos do que o PoW, uma vez que não exige mineração intensiva. Além disso, o modelo PoS pode ser mais rápido, permitindo transações mais ágeis. No entanto, uma desvantagem potencial é a centralização de tokens: validadores com grandes quantidades de tokens têm mais chances de validar transações e ganhar recompensas, o que pode levar a uma concentração de poder na rede.

Delegated Proof of Stake (DPoS)

O Delegated Proof of Stake (DPoS) é uma variante do PoS que introduz uma camada adicional de governança. No DPoS, os usuários da rede votam para eleger um grupo de delegados que serão responsáveis pela validação das transações. Esses delegados, também chamados de “testemunhas”, são responsáveis por criar e adicionar blocos à blockchain em nome dos usuários que os elegeram.

Como o DPoS Melhora a Eficiência

O DPoS é altamente eficiente, pois reduz o número de validadores necessários para verificar as transações, o que acelera o processo e aumenta a escalabilidade da rede. Além disso, o sistema de votação permite que a comunidade tenha voz na escolha dos delegados, promovendo uma governança descentralizada.

Vantagens e Desvantagens do DPoS

A principal vantagem do DPoS é sua escalabilidade e eficiência, que o torna ideal para redes que precisam lidar com um grande número de transações. No entanto, como o poder de validação está concentrado nas mãos dos delegados eleitos, o DPoS pode ser vulnerável à centralização e ao controle de grandes partes da rede por um pequeno número de participantes.

Proof of Authority (PoA)

O Proof of Authority (PoA) é um modelo de validação que utiliza a identidade dos validadores como base para a confiança. Em vez de depender de tokens ou poder computacional, o PoA seleciona validadores com base em sua identidade e reputação. Esse modelo é frequentemente utilizado em blockchains permissionadas e redes privadas, onde a eficiência e a confiança nos participantes são mais importantes do que a descentralização completa.

Por Que o PoA É Confiável

O PoA é confiável porque exige que os validadores estejam dispostos a colocar sua identidade e reputação em risco. Validadores mal-intencionados podem perder sua posição e enfrentar repercussões, o que reduz a probabilidade de comportamento desonesto. No entanto, o PoA é mais adequado para ambientes onde os participantes já confiam uns nos outros, como empresas ou consórcios.

Pontos Fortes e Fracos do PoA

O PoA é extremamente eficiente, pois não requer mineração nem staking de tokens. No entanto, sua principal desvantagem é a falta de descentralização, uma vez que a confiança é depositada em um grupo limitado de validadores conhecidos, o que torna o PoA menos resistente à censura e a manipulações externas.

Outros Modelos de Validação: Proof of Burn, Proof of History e Outros

Além dos modelos mais conhecidos, há outros mecanismos de validação em blockchain que foram desenvolvidos para resolver problemas específicos ou melhorar a eficiência de certas redes:

Esses modelos alternativos demonstram que a inovação em blockchain continua a evoluir, com cada novo mecanismo buscando resolver problemas específicos de segurança, eficiência e escalabilidade.

Comparação entre os Modelos de Validação: Quando Utilizar Cada Um?

A escolha do modelo de validação ideal depende dos objetivos e das necessidades específicas da rede blockchain. Por exemplo:

Modelo de ValidaçãoDescriçãoVantagensDesvantagensUso Comum
Proof of Work (PoW)Validação por meio de resolução de problemas matemáticos complexos, exigindo poder computacional.Alta segurança; alto nível de descentralização.Alto consumo de energia; pode levar a centralização em grandes pools de mineração.Bitcoin, Ethereum (até 2022)
Proof of Stake (PoS)Validação com base na quantidade de tokens “travados” pelos validadores.Baixo consumo de energia; rápida verificação de transações.Potencial para centralização (validadores com mais tokens têm mais controle); menos seguro em redes menores.Ethereum 2.0, Cardano, Polkadot
Delegated Proof of Stake (DPoS)Os validadores são eleitos pela comunidade, o que aumenta a governança colaborativa.Alta escalabilidade; eficiência energética; governança democrática.Centralização dos validadores eleitos; vulnerabilidade ao voto de grandes detentores de tokens.EOS, TRON, BitShares
Proof of Authority (PoA)Validadores são escolhidos com base em sua identidade e reputação.Muito eficiente e rápido; ideal para blockchains permissionadas.Menor descentralização; dependência da confiança em poucos validadores.VeChain, redes privadas e permissionadas
Proof of Burn (PoB)Os validadores “queimam” tokens (destruindo-os) para garantir sua participação e comprometimento.Redução de inflação de tokens; incentivo à honestidade.Desperdício de ativos; menos atrativo para participantes menores.Slimcoin, algumas variantes de PoW
Proof of History (PoH)Utiliza registros de tempo (timestamps) para ordenar transações, otimizando redes de alta velocidade.Alta eficiência em redes rápidas; permite validação simultânea.Dependente de sincronização de tempo; ideal para redes específicas de alta demanda.Solana
Proof of Capacity (PoC)Validação baseada no uso de espaço em disco, em vez de poder computacional ou staking de tokens.Baixo consumo de energia; permite participação com hardware comum.Depende da quantidade de espaço disponível; pode levar à centralização por grandes detentores de espaço.Burstcoin, algumas redes de armazenamento

Conclusão

Os modelos de validação são fundamentais para a segurança e a confiabilidade das redes blockchain. Cada modelo — desde o PoW do Bitcoin até o PoS do Ethereum e outras variantes — apresenta vantagens e desafios únicos, que devem ser considerados ao desenvolver uma blockchain. A escolha do modelo de validação impacta diretamente a descentralização, a segurança e a eficiência da rede, tornando-a mais ou menos adequada para certos tipos de aplicações.

A blockchain e seus mecanismos de validação oferecem uma alternativa confiável às redes centralizadas, e a diversidade de modelos permite que cada projeto adapte a tecnologia às suas necessidades. A confiança em uma rede descentralizada é possível porque a responsabilidade pela validação é compartilhada entre muitos participantes, tornando-a resiliente e menos suscetível a falhas e manipulações. A constante inovação nos modelos de validação também indica um futuro promissor, onde a blockchain poderá oferecer segurança e eficiência para ainda mais setores da economia e da sociedade.

Sair da versão mobile